Blockchain - Integrated AI for Decentralized Autonomous Organizations (DAOs)

Ohm Patel

Abstract: This paper seeks to discuss the application of AI in conjunction with blockchain technology to improve DAOs. Through the integration of AI, DAOs can be made self - governing to reduce the possibilities of human interference while at the same time enhancing efficiency in decision - making to make governance more secure and transparent. The combination of AI and blockchain technology has various prospects to revolutionize the decentralized structures of organizations and enhance better governance.
